Understanding DWC Pipes and Their Composition


DWC pipes are made from high-density polyethylene (HDPE) material, making them lightweight yet strong. Their double-walled structure consists of an outer corrugated layer that provides high mechanical strength and an inner smooth layer that makes sure the efficient flow. This unique combination makes DWC pipes an excellent alternative to traditional piping systems like concrete and metal pipes.

The growing adoption of DWC pipes is primarily due to their resistance to corrosion, ease of installation, and low maintenance requirements. Unlike metal pipes, which are prone to rust, or concrete pipes, which can crack over time, DWC pipes provides a long-lasting solution for different underground applications.

The Role of DWC Pipes in Sustainable Infrastructure


1. Environmental Benefits of DWC Pipes


Sustainability is a key concern in urban development, and DWC pipes contribute to eco-friendly construction. Being made from recyclable materials, these pipes help reduce plastic waste and support circular economy principles. Additionally, the production process of DWC pipes consumes less energy compared to traditional piping materials, leading to a lower carbon footprint. Their lightweight nature also plays a role in maintainability. Transporting and installing DWC pipes requires less fuel and manpower, reducing emissions and overall project costs. The reduced weight allows for quick and efficient installation, minimizing disruption to the environment.


2. Durability and Longevity in Urban Projects


Urban infrastructure needs to withstand extreme weather conditions, heavy traffic loads, and long-term exposure to external elements. DWC pipes are designed to handle these challenges effectively. Their high impact resistance makes sure that they do not crack under pressure, while their flexibility allows them to absorb external stress without breaking. Traditional materials like concrete and metal pipes are susceptible to degradation over time due to environmental factors such as moisture, chemicals, and temperature fluctuations. In contrast, DWC pipes remain unaffected by such conditions, makes sure a longer service life with minimal maintenance.


3. Efficient Drainage and Sewage Systems


One of the most important applications of DWC pipes is in drainage and sewage management. Efficient wastewater disposal is needed for maintaining public health and preventing waterlogging in urban areas. The smooth inner surface of DWC pipes allows for seamless water flow, reducing the risk of blockages and making sure the proper drainage. Sewage systems also benefit from the chemical resistance of DWC pipes. Unlike traditional pipes that may corrode or deteriorate when exposed to wastewater and harsh chemicals, DWC pipes maintain their integrity. This reduces the need for frequent repairs and replacements, making them a cost-effective and sustainable solution for city planners.


DWC Pipes in Electrical and Communication Networks


Apart from water management, DWC pipes are hugely used in electrical and communication networks. Modern cities require a strong foundation for underground cabling systems, and DWC pipes serve as protective conduits for electrical and telecommunication cables. These pipes shield cables from external damage, preventing short circuits and disruptions in power supply. Their non-conductive nature makes sure the additional safety, reducing the risk of electrical hazards. Given the increasing reliance on digital connectivity, using high-quality piping solutions to safeguard communication infrastructure is more important than ever.
